首页 > 软件网络

关于派生类析构函数的问题

时间:2017-06-10  来源:  作者:

为什么释放派生类对象空间。执行的是基类的析构函数,却..._百度知道

最佳答案: 你的基类析构函数是虚拟函数吗? 即如此声明:vitual ~Base(); //基类的虚拟虚构函数 若不是,使用如下代码: 基类指针=派生类地址; delete 基类指针; ...

关于基类和派生类的构造函数和析构函数的执行顺序问题

2016年8月2日 - C++ 派生类的析构函数的调用顺序为:A)  基类、派生类和对象成员类的析构函数 B)  派生类、对象成员类和基类的析构函数 C)  对象成员类、派生类...

关于基类析构函数的问题-CSDN论坛-CSDN.NET-中国最大的IT技术社区

2013年8月10日 - 析构函数 基类 指针有这么几个问题: 1.基类析构函数不为虚的话,用派生类指针转化为基类指针之后,删除这个基类指针时,调用的都只是基类的析构函数,是...

C++派生类的析构函数是如何工作的?_百度知道

[专业]答案:这个要分情况,特别是在多态的时候更要小心一般情况下就像你说的,先自己析构再基类析构,但是如果你代码中存在多态行为,析构就要看基类的析构函数是否定义...更多关于关于派生类析构函数的问题的问题>>

为什么基类的析构函数不是虚函数时,就不会调用派生类的析构函数-...

2015年6月5日 - 我知道,基类的析构函数要生命为虚函数,不然用基类指针删除派生类对象时只会...qq_29594393 推荐了: 算法问题(语言不限) ...

...中析构函数和构造函数调用顺序以及虚析构函数的作用..._新浪博客

2013年11月7日 - 问题是如果仅仅只调用基类的析构函数而不会调用派生类的析构函数,很明显会出现严重的内存泄露问题,解决这个问题就是使用虚析构函数:把基类的析构函数...

C++派生类的析构函数_C语言中文网

析构函数的作用是在对象撤销之前,进行必要的清理工作。当对象被删除时,系统会自动调用析构函数。析构函数比构造函数简单,没有类型,也没有参数。 在派生时,派生...

下列关于派生类构造函数和析构函数的说法中,错误的是..._考试资料网

下列关于派生类构造函数和析构函数的说法中,错误的是()。A.派生类的构造函数...B.数据库技术的根本目标是要解决数据的共享问题 C.数据库设计是指在已有数据库...
来顶一下
返回首页
返回首页
栏目更新
栏目热门